Summary
A straigtforward loyalty card system as a replacement or complement to physical loyalty cards. The core idea is simple. The shopkeeper scans a qr code ( a kind of barcode ) with an Android phone. This code may be either printed on a real card or displayed on a smartphone screen ( Android,Iphone, ...)
The client download a client for software of their choice. For Android , a simple client with a code generator is included , for other smartphones , you may use any qr code wallet application available for your system. In that case you have to scan an identity code once , for instance the one on the physical card given to you by the shopkeeper.
With this system , clients won't any more forget their keypoint at home , will shopkeeper will dramatically reduce their operational cost , as the physical card does not need to be stamped, hence it can be reused.
Customer could even use their own business card as an identifer , as no specific code format is required ( but it has to be unique!), and a hash algortihm derives the key from your personnal data so that you keep your data private. But its more advisable to use generated codes, which are usually smaller hence have low scan error rate.
Typicall application is a 'buy 10 get 1 free' system in a Pizzeria. We may also implement other fidelity scheme on demand.

Features
Customer friendly
Free
No registration required
No ads
Unintrusive : Does not commmunicate private user data since the application does not require network access permission.
Interoperability: The same card can be used with devices from different system and vendors ( Android ,IPhone , ... )
The same card can used for all shops , provided it has a unique identifier.
Customers are not locked in a proprietary application.
